Abstract

The invention discloses an inner tube hanging sheet replacement construction method for a preheater cyclone of a cement clinker production line. The method is implemented by erecting of a scaffold, disassembling of hanging sheets, pouring construction, welding rod welding and the like. According to the construction method, a construction system is simple; the construction method is adopted instead of a conventional cyclone hanging sheet replacement construction method, so that construction safety is ensured, manpower is greatly saved, the construction period is shortened, and the cost is lowered; A/B series of hanging sheets of the cyclone are required to be simultaneously replaced, and by the novel method, two cyclones can be simultaneously operated by 12 operators, so that the construction time is saved by a half, and the stopping time of the production line is shortened.

Background technology
At present, precalciner system cyclone cylinder plays solid and gas separation, fully heat-shift.Realize this function, key is the Proper Match of cyclone cylinder and inner core and the working condition of inner core.The Main Function of inner core strengthens swirl strength, strengthens rate of heat exchange, improves resolution ratio.Inner core lacing film differs because of material, the coefficient of expansion is not etc., in addition serviceability temperature such as to transfinite at each side factor, generally there are distortion in various degree, damage, ftracture, drop the phenomenon such as to collapse, this will cause gas solid separation rate and material resolution ratio to reduce, heat loss increases, yield and quality degradation, notably system jams.Pre-heating system heat engineering state after inner core deforms also changes thereupon, each parameter all shows abnormal, material phenomenon of collapsing occurs in a large number, and often occur, the easy buildup of duct coupling, pipeline available ventilation area reduces, resistance increases, objectively exacerbate again the material that collapses, the severe exacerbation thermal technology state of pre-heating system, enter kiln resolution ratio and reduce.Generation is collapsed more greatly after material, easily alters material until grate-cooler in kiln, and kiln head and tail emits ash serious, and often there is malleation, system ventilation resistance is large, and the little imperfect combustion causing again coal dust of pressure before kiln, causes the easy bridging of kiln tail reducing, the material that collapses of preheater is exacerbated to a certain extent after bridging, output fluctuation is large, and temperature fluctuation is large, and the material that collapses is also more frequent, whole kiln system is among a kind of vicious circle, has had a strong impact on the yield and quality of nsp kiln.Inner core lacing film mainly adopts casting heat-resistant steel (ZG40Cr25Ni20Si2N), bears maximum temperature 1150 DEG C.Because the environment in preheater is harsh: the high speed of high temperature, alkali steam, sulphur steam and powder is washed away, and makes the service life of casting heat-resistant steel preheater lacing film very short.Particularly four, the preheater lacing film of Pyatyi, only about 1 year life-span.In system process and the better situation of raw materials and fuel three, level Four can reach about 2 years service life.If casting technique falls behind, chemical composition batching is defective, its service life is no more than 1 year.
Summary of the invention
The object of this invention is to provide a kind of cement clinker production line internal barrel of preheater cyclone barrel lacing film and change construction method, solve cement clinker production line internal barrel of preheater cyclone barrel lacing film change the engineering time long, need to drop into overstaffed, the problem that security risk is large.
The technical solution adopted for the present invention to solve the technical problems is:
A kind of cement clinker production line internal barrel of preheater cyclone barrel lacing film changes construction method, it is characterized in that: comprise the following steps:
1) according to field condition, with crane or hoist engine, inner core lacing film is had bad luck assigned address on preheater;
2) the weight flap valve pressure 1T cucurbit will changing the emission of baiting chute of inner core is locked, prevent top skinning to be caving and injure workmen by a crashing object, simultaneously by locked for the weight flap valve pressure 1T cucurbit of cyclone cylinder emission of baiting chute, when preventing from changing lacing film, lacing film comes off and injures downstream workmen by a crashing object
3) put up scaffold, carry out an acceptance inspection before entering interior tube construction to scaffold, on scaffold, springboard iron wire is firm by two ends colligation,
4) at scaffold upper position erection electric block,
5) when dismantling lacing film will according to from bottom to top, the from coil to coil order of carrying out, often pull down one piece of lacing film iron wire or lacing film is tied by rope, with electric block, lacing film hung down, transport cyclone cylinder outside from manhole door,
6) the space castable between inner core hanging plate base and preheater inner barrel pedestal.
7) suspension hook of first lap lacing film upper end is placed in the loop-hook groove of inner core hanging plate base, and forms the inner core lacing film of first lap circle along each monomer lacing film of its annular circumferential close hanging;
8) suspension hook of the second circle lacing film upper end is placed in the hook groove of first lap lacing film lower end, and along the arrangement of inner core circumference close hanging, forms the inner core lacing film that the second circle is circular;
9) lacing film of first lap and the second circle arranges in top-bottom cross dense arrangement mode, and the rest may be inferred;
10) last lap is pushed down by lacing film card article;
11) by the press strip lacing film of next circle and the heat resistant steel electrode spot welding of lacing film card article.
Beneficial effect of the present invention: this construction method construction system is simple, replaces original cyclone cylinder lacing film to change construction method, this ensure that construction safety, saved a large amount of manpowers, shorten the duration, reduce cost.Cyclone cylinder changes lacing film needs A/B series to change simultaneously, uses new process 12 people can two cyclone cylinders operations simultaneously, and the engineering time saves half, shortens production line and stops the kiln time;

11) by press strip lacing film of next circle or highly less of the spot welding of lacing film card article heat resistant steel electrode.Should note in above-described embodiment
1, correctly articles for labour protection are dressed;
2, in inner core, operation must have adequate illumination, meets construction needs;
3, hanging device check after, must carry out examination lift, guarantee safe and reliable after, can normally use;
4, forbid remarkable below lifting part and stop, safety warning rope need be drawn in lifting scene;
5, forbid that when dismantling old lacing film people from station, below transmits old lacing film;
6, enter inner core operation and must obey the unified arrangement of cross-operation, actively link up;
7, operating personnel constructs and must wear safety belt in cyclone cylinder;
8, preheater cyclone uptake flue must set up protective frame, and is paved with bamboo springboard;
9, carefully should check castable and skinning situation before entering interior tube construction, prevent skinning and castable from collapsing and injure bottom workmen by a crashing object.
Economic benefit
Generally, 5000t/d inner core lacing film changes the 3 day time of needs, and method of the adopting new technology engineering time is 1 day, and saving time is 2 days, and by production every day production capacity 5000t grog, grog unit price per ton 220 yuan calculating, causes direct economic loss to be exactly 5000 × 2 × 220=2200000 unit.Shorten the duration, achieve good economic benefit.
